Rev. Parker Named Regional Represetative.

Rev. James Parker, who has served as GLURC's Judicatory Rep for the past five years, steps into the role. 

 
On Feb.y 2, 2017, our Unity Worldwide Ministries Great Lakes Region (GLURC) hired Rev. James Parker as our Regional Representative. The term is for one year. 
During that year, our region will continue to collaborate with the Unity Worldwide Ministries (UWM) Standards team in working towards a more consistent relationship among the regional reps, the regional boards and UWM.  
 
Over the next year, Rev. James will be working with our GLURC board in redefining the regional rep role in cooperation with UWM. At the same time, he will be working toward certification in Ministry Skills in order to be eligible for the new role.  Rev. James has courageously accepted our offer and vision to create a regional representative position with clearly defined lines of responsibility, authority, representation and reporting. Our GLURC board decided in the Feb. 2, 2017 meeting not to fill the Judicatory Rep position. UWM is moving toward having a small team of national Judicatory Reps, eliminating the need for regional Judicatory Reps.  We join UWM in that change of staffing for the worldwide Unity ERS function.
